Curriculum 
Christ the Divine Teacher School strives to offer a well balanced curriculum by
which knowledge, skills, and attitudes needed for daily living can be acquired.
The curriculum is designed to meet all educational standards as set forth by
the state of Pennsylvania, as well as by the Diocese of Greensburg.
Courses include: religion, language arts (reading, phonics, English, spelling,
and handwriting), mathematics, science, physical education, music, art,
health, Spanish, and computer technology.
The curriculum also boasts a number of unique strengths
Ø Spanish begins in kindergarten and continues through eighth grade.
Ø Fine arts is integrated throughout the curriculum with opportunities
for students to receive individual instrumental and vocal music lessons, and to participate in band,
chorus, and plays. A Center for Creativity and Fine Arts compliments the school campus.
Ø The music program is enhanced through choir, quartets, solo performances, and cantoring.
Ø State of the art, hands-on, inquiry based science laboratory.
Ø Automated up-to-date library.
